Plein Air Painters Of New Mexico Hosts ‘Paint Out’ April 21-29 In Jemez Springs Followed By Exhibition

PAPNM NEWS RELEASE

Fifty-five artist members of Plein Air Painters of New Mexico  (PAPNM) will be at work painting in Jemez Springs and the surrounding area from April 21 through April 29, culminating in a show at the Jemez Fine Art Gallery at 17346 Hwy 4 in Jemez  Springs from April 29 through May 10. This is the first time in three years that the event  has taken place in Jemez Springs. 

“For anyone who is enchanted by the dramatic landscapes of Jemez Springs, it is fascinating  to see an artist starting with a blank canvas then within a couple hours have a finished painting  revealing their singular perspective,” said PAPNM co-chair, Wendy Ahlm. “We are excited to  host the event again in Jemez Springs which has amazing opportunities not only for the artists  but for visitors who want to watch artists at work, and take a piece of Jemez Springs home with  the resulting paintings.” 

The paint out area includes Fenton Lake, Battleship Rock, Soda Dam, Bandelier National Monument, Gilman Tunnels, the Jemez Historic site, numerous fishing and picnic areas along  the Jemez River, the Valles Caldera, and for those up for a short hike, Jemez Falls.The public  is invited to visit the area and see the artists at work.  

The painters are competing for cash and merchandise awards. The show will be judged by  PAPNM Signature Member, Dick Wimberly, who has been painting outdoors for over 40 years,  and has taught art to everyone from children in Albuquerque Public Schools to adults at  Eastern New Mexico University. In addition to winning awards in various competitions,  Wimberly is the only artist who has won three times the Jeff Potter award for best landscape  by a New Mexico artist at the PAPNM National Juried Members Show. Dick has sold his work  through galleries in New York, Texas, Colorado, and New Mexico and has had many one-man  shows. 

The public is invited to an opening at the Jemez Springs Fine Art Gallery on April 29 from 1-3  p.m. to see the works painted the previous week. Most of the entries will be for sale. The show  will be up through May 10, 2023 at the Jemez Fine Art Gallery and there is no admission fee.  The gallery is located at 17346 NM-4 in Jemez Springs. 

The Plein Air Painters of New Mexico is a non-profit, professional association of artists  dedicated to the business of preserving and promoting painting “en plein air” – in the open air  or outdoors. Anyone can join as an artist member (there is a $40 annual membership fee.)
